A: The cost can vary widely depending upon location, time of day, and the complexity of the circumstance. Usually, homeowners can expect to pay anywhere from ₤ 50 to ₤ 150 for a basic lockout service. Additional fees might look for services after hours or for specialized locks.
Q2: Can I unlock my door without a key?
A: While some approaches, such as using a credit card or a slim jim, might work on particular kinds of locks, these are not always reliable or suggested. It's best to seek advice from a professional locksmith for safe and efficient solutions.
Q3: What should I do if my lock is broken?
A: If you suspect your lock is broken, do not attempt to force it open. Call a locksmith who can examine the issue and recommend whether it requires repair or replacement.
Q4: How can I prevent a lockout in the future?
A: Consider keeping a spare key with a trusted buddy or next-door neighbor, investing in a keyless entry system, or utilizing a key tracking device to minimize the opportunities of future lockouts.
Q5: Are locksmith services offered 24/7?
A: Many locksmiths provide 24/7 emergency services, but it's important to verify their schedule before you need them.
